In ''[[Mario Party 9]]'', a Dry Bones is the mini-boss of [[Boo's Horror Castle]]. It is summoned by Bowser to work with King Boo in destroying Mario and his friends. The boss minigame it is faced in is called [[Deck Dry Bones]]. In the game, Dry Bones leaps from platform to platform, and the players damage it by picking cards with the same pattern as the platform it is standing on. Dry Bones cards also appear; selecting these cause Dry Bones to attack the players that do so, costing them a point.


Three Dry Bones also appear in the minigame [[Ruins Rumble]]. Despite being non-playable characters, they and the player's opponents must be defeated in order to win the minigame. They also have an appearance in the minigame [[Smash Compactor]], in which they raise the compactor after each round. Throughout the minigame, when the compactor raises, a Dry Bones may also appear on top of the compactor.
